Today I'm sharing one of my go-to card sketches for quick and simple cards:
Card Base:  5 1/2 x 8 1/2
Contrasting Cardstock Layer 1:  3 3/4 x 5
Whisper White Cardstock Layer 2:  3 1/2 x 4 3/4

I've been wanting to use the limited edition Lovely Lattice Sale A Bration stamp set for awhile now and thought pairing it with a bright color combination of Flirty Flamingo and Night of Navy would be perfect for Spring.  Though the temperatures here in upstate NY aren't quite cooperating yet, the days are getting a little longer each day so that's a plus!  The large lattice image looked lovely on its own just stamped in Night of Navy ink, but it really popped once I spotlighted a few images by coloring them with my Flirty Flamingo and Old Olive Stampin' Blends Markers.  I used just a touch of Daffodil Delight for the flower centers, and added a few Pearl embellishments to complete the look.  This card would be perfect for any occasion, but I'm gifting it to one of my Creative "Card"-iologists team members in honor of her recent promotion to Bronze Elite.

I also needed a quick baby card for a friend so I decided to follow the same card sketch but swapped out the Flirty Flamingo for Lemon Lime Twist to make it more "baby boy" appropriate and used the super cute new Perfectly Paired stamp set from the Occasions Catalog.  I just love all those little animals piled up in Noah's Ark!  I colored the little flag in Balmy Blue, but you could easily color it in Flirty Flamingo to make it a card for a little girl.
Instructions & Measurements:
Base Layer Cardstock:  5 1/2 x 8 1/2
Night of Navy Cardstock:  3 3/4 x 5
Whisper White Cardstock:  3 1/2 x 4 3/4
1. Adhere Night of Navy cardstock layer to the card base.  
2. Stamp image using Night of Navy ink onto Whisper White cardstock.
3.  Adhere stamped panel to the card front.  
4. Color image using Stampin' Blends Markers.  
5. Finish the card by adding embellishments as desired.
